哈希的单双游戏,密码学与策略的完美结合哈希的单双游戏

哈希的单双游戏,密码学与策略的完美结合哈希的单双游戏,

本文目录导读:

  1. 哈希函数的密码学基础
  2. 单双游戏中的哈希应用
  3. 哈希函数在游戏设计中的安全性
  4. 哈希函数在游戏中的未来发展

在当今数字化浪潮的推动下,密码学技术正变得越来越重要,哈希函数作为密码学的核心工具之一,其重要性不言而喻,而“哈希的单双游戏”这一概念,不仅体现了哈希函数在密码学中的应用,更展现了其在游戏设计中的独特价值,无论是单人游戏还是双人游戏,哈希函数都以其不可逆的特性,为游戏增添了更多的趣味性和挑战性,本文将深入探讨哈希函数在单双游戏中的应用,以及它如何成为游戏设计中的重要工具。

哈希函数的密码学基础

哈希函数是一种数学函数,它能够将任意长度的输入数据,经过处理后,产生一个固定长度的输出,通常用H(x)表示,这个输出被称为哈希值或哈希码,哈希函数的一个重要特性是单向性,即从哈希值很难推导出原始输入数据,这种特性使得哈希函数在密码学中具有重要的应用价值。

哈希函数在密码学中的应用非常广泛,在数字签名中,用户可以使用哈希函数对文件进行加密,生成一个数字签名,接收方可以使用相同的哈希函数对文件进行哈希,然后与数字签名进行比对,从而验证文件的完整性和真实性,这种技术在电子签名、身份验证等领域发挥着重要作用。

哈希函数还被广泛用于防止数据篡改,在区块链技术中,每一条交易记录都会被哈希处理,生成一个独特的哈希值,如果交易记录被篡改,其哈希值也会发生变化,从而被系统发现,这种特性使得哈希函数成为防止数据篡改的有力工具。

单双游戏中的哈希应用

单双游戏是游戏设计中非常常见的一种形式,单人游戏通常注重玩家的策略和技巧,而双人游戏则更加注重玩家之间的互动和配合,在单双游戏中,哈希函数的应用主要体现在游戏的设计和优化上。

在单人游戏中,哈希函数可以用来设计复杂的关卡和谜题,玩家需要通过解码哈希值,才能找到正确的路径或答案,这种设计不仅增加了游戏的难度,还让玩家在解谜的过程中体验到更多的乐趣,哈希函数还可以用来设计游戏的 scoring 系统,玩家的得分可以基于他们解码的哈希值的正确性来计算,从而激励玩家更加努力地完成游戏。

在双人游戏中,哈希函数的应用更加复杂,因为双人游戏通常需要玩家之间的互动和配合,因此哈希函数可以用来设计对抗性机制,一个玩家解码一个哈希值后,可能会对另一个玩家的得分产生影响,这种设计不仅增加了游戏的策略性,还让玩家在竞争中体验到更多的乐趣。

哈希函数在游戏设计中的安全性

哈希函数在游戏设计中的安全性是不容忽视的,因为哈希函数的不可逆性,使得它在游戏设计中具有很高的安全性,在解密游戏中,玩家需要解码一个哈希值,才能获得游戏的胜利,这种设计不仅增加了游戏的难度,还让玩家在解码的过程中体验到更多的乐趣。

哈希函数还可以用来设计游戏的反作弊系统,玩家在游戏内可能通过作弊手段获得优势,而哈希函数可以用来检测这种作弊行为,游戏可以记录玩家的哈希值,然后在游戏结束时进行比对,如果哈希值与预期不符,系统就会触发作弊检测机制,这种设计不仅提高了游戏的公平性,还让玩家更加注重游戏的公平性。

哈希函数在游戏中的未来发展

随着技术的发展,哈希函数在游戏中的应用将更加广泛和深入,哈希函数可以用来设计更加复杂的游戏机制,如多维空间的游戏世界、动态生成的游戏关卡等,哈希函数还可以用来设计更加智能化的游戏系统,如自动化的游戏 AI、自适应的游戏难度等。

哈希函数还可以用来设计更加环保的游戏系统,游戏可以通过哈希函数来优化资源的使用,减少对环境的污染,这种设计不仅提高了游戏的可持续性,还让玩家更加注重游戏的环保性。

哈希函数作为密码学的核心工具之一,其在游戏设计中的应用具有非常重要的意义,无论是单人游戏还是双人游戏,哈希函数都以其不可逆的特性,为游戏增添了更多的趣味性和挑战性,哈希函数在游戏设计中的安全性也为其提供了坚实的保障,随着技术的发展,哈希函数在游戏中的应用将更加广泛和深入,为游戏设计带来更多的可能性。

哈希的单双游戏,密码学与策略的完美结合哈希的单双游戏,

发表评论